    Cute holiday decor! But... for the quality of food, I think we're paying extra for the ambiance and location. Food (3/5) Service (4/5) Ambiance (4/5) Birria Tacos (4/5) 3 tasty and crispy tacos with consommé with avocado slices. Best thing we ate here. Cameron and Scallop Taco (2/5) tasted ok, but at $8 for ONE lonely taco, I would want exceptional flavor and scallops that were larger than hazelnuts. Barbacoa Tacos (3/5) yum, but standard. Chorizo Tacos (3/5) yum, but standard. Taco Plate (2/5) for an extra $6, we got rice and beans. It's nothing special, but still a missed opportunity for great flavor. Sadly, they were out of Lengua tacos during our visit. Service was friendly, but busy. We were lucky to get one of the 2 parking spots in the back lot. Others near our table had to park a few blocks away.

    If you love maximalist holiday decorations and festivity, Nico's is for you! It's an adorable Victorian house converted into a Mexican restaurant, and every inch of the place was covered in Halloween-themed decor. They even had a Halloween-themed drink menu and mugs. They tend to be busy on Saturday nights. We got in without a reservation but I think we got lucky; I recommend reserving a table and getting there slightly early because parking is limited. Due to small interior, it did get quite loud. It didn't help that the table next to us was practically screaming. Between the noise and the intense decor, it got pretty overwhelming. The food was tasty. It's not the best Mexican food I have had, but it was a step above your average Mexican fare in terms of freshness and flavor.

    Went here on a weekday night. It was pretty packed. I've been before in the warmer months & have sat inside & outside but never upstairs. We were told on the main level that they were only seating people who had reservations but we could try upstairs. Upstairs is mostly a bar area. Also packed but they had a patio that they closed in & had a "heater". We ended up only finding a table on the upstairs patio. It was a bit cold. The heater was set to 70, would come on every 20 minutes or so & blow cold air for about 5 minutes making it a bit colder. Service was pretty slow but we knew they were busy. We often felt like they forgot about us on the patio. We ordered a round of drinks & food. I ordered nachos w/ chicken. They were okay. Definitely too much chips not enough toppings. I'd probably stick to tacos. They forgot a part of my moms order and when they came back way later too check she was already almost done with her food & reminded them. They did comp it for her. The drinks were from a holiday specialty menu & came in cute cups. They were okay tasting. We all ordered different drinks but they all kind of tasted the same. Prices are a bit spendy. The staff were generally nice. The place was very decorated for the holidays & I loved that.
